nir: Make image load/store intrinsics variable-width

Instead of requiring 4 components, this allows them to potentially use
fewer.  Both the SPIR-V and GLSL paths still generate vec4 intrinsics so
drivers which assume 4 components should be safe.  However, we want to
be able to shrink them for i965.
